How to Reach 14 Hearts with Shane

To unlock Shane’s 14 Heart Event, you’ll need to build your relationship with him up to 14 hearts. Starting from 0 hearts, you’ll first need to develop a friendship by giving him gifts she loves and interacting with him daily. Once your relationship reaches 10 hearts, you can propose to him using a Mermaid’s Pendant.

After marriage, you should be at 10 hearts. From there, continue to nurture your relationship by giving him favorite gifts to increase your hearts to the maximum of 14.

Shane’s Favorite Gifts

To trigger the event you need to build your relationship with Shane to 14 Hearts.

To unlock Shane’s new 14 Heart Event in Stardew Valley, you’ll first need to reach 14 hearts in your relationship with him. If you’re already married to Shane, you should be around 10 hearts. To quickly increase his heart level, give him any of the following favorite items:

  • Beer
  • Hot Pepper
  • Pepper Poppers
  • Pizza

Continue giving these gifts until you reach 14 hearts to unlock the ability to do the special event with Shane.

Shane 14-Heart Event

To unlock Shane’s 14 Heart Event in Stardew Valley, head into town with him when he goes out on Monday at 8:30 AM. As you enter town, you’ll trigger a cutscene where Shane stumbles out of the Stardrop Saloon after heavy drinking. Both Marnie and Jas witness this and suggest you talk to him the next time he leaves the saloon.

The next day, return to town to trigger another cutscene. This time, you confront Shane about his drinking, but he denies it and angrily walks away.

On the third day, enter town again to trigger the final cutscene. You and Marnie confront Shane in the saloon, where he isn’t drinking but playing arcade games. Shane will ask why you didn’t believe him, and you can choose between two responses:

  • “I’m sorry, I should’ve believed you.”
  • “I was worried!”
